Fleet 'Downsizing'

Weary of being nickel-and-dimed to death (in $100+ increments) by our Honda Odyssey, this month I asked — okay, ordered (politely) — Mrs. Practical to just get rid of it. We had been considering replacing it with something more economical, like a Toyota Corolla, but I was getting so frustrated that I had lost interest in even owning another vehicle: I just wanted to be rid of the Odyssey.

Next thing I know, she's found (and we've traded in the Odyssey for) a 2007 Corolla with a 5-speed standard transmission(!) at a very good price.

The Wallace Fambly Fleet as of July 2008

So we're still a two-car fambly, which will be handy as Ben starts working and taking college classes (his niche seems to be logistics, and I'm delighted that he knows that already). The Corolla will be my commuter. This is the third Corolla I've owned, and I've been generally satisfied with the previous two, so I'm naturally optimistic about this one. It weighs a little over half what the Honda weighed, and is more fun to drive(!).

(We won't be buying another Honda. Ever.)
